Types of Crepe Maker Parts


Crepe makers consist of several critical components, including:

  • Heating Elements: Ensure even heat distribution for consistent cooking.
  • Non-Stick Plates: Prevent batter from sticking and make cleaning easier.
  • Thermostats: Control the temperature for perfect crepes.
  • Handles and Knobs: Provide ease of use and durability.
  • Power Cords: Ensure safe and reliable operation.

Functions and Features of Crepe Maker Parts


Each part of a crepe maker has a specific function. For example, the heating element must distribute heat evenly to avoid hot spots, while the non-stick plate should be durable and easy to clean. High-quality thermostats allow precise temperature control, and ergonomic handles ensure comfortable use. Look for parts made from food-grade materials to ensure safety and longevity.

How to Choose Crepe Maker Parts


When selecting crepe maker parts, consider the following factors:

  • Compatibility: Ensure the parts fit your specific crepe maker model.
  • Material Quality: Opt for high-grade materials like stainless steel or ceramic-coated plates.
  • Brand Reputation: Choose parts from reputable manufacturers with positive reviews.
  • Price vs. Quality: Balance cost with durability and performance.

Crepe Maker Parts Q & A


Q: How often should I replace the non-stick plate on my crepe maker?
A: It depends on usage, but typically every 1-2 years for home use and more frequently for commercial settings.


Q: Can I use generic parts instead of OEM parts?
A: Yes, but ensure they meet the same quality and compatibility standards.


Q: What’s the average lifespan of a heating element?
A: With proper care, heating elements can last 3-5 years.
